A deity hailed for his unparalleled might, steadfast devotion, and remarkable presence, Lord Hanuman’s tale embodies the victory of virtue over vice, inspiring countless devotees.

Lord Hanuman's strength is legendary, owing to his lineage as the son of Lord Vayu, the god of wind. His feats of astonishing strength and faith like leaping across the ocean to Lanka in the Ramayana, is seen as a symbol of his immense power. 

Yet, it's his unwavering devotion to Lord Rama that truly sets him apart. His loyalty drove him into achieving miracles, such as carrying the Sanjeevani mountain to save Lakshmana.

Lord Hanuman is known for his abilities that included shape-shifting, flight, and profound wisdom.

Lord Hanuman was also hailed for his humility and devotion endearing him to the faithful, making him a cherished deity.

While Lord Hanuman's prowess appears unmatched, he shares a unique connection with Lord Shiva, regarded as his avatar.

Both deities are the epitome of power and devotion, each a champion in their own right.

Lord Hanuman's Sources of Power

Lord Hanuman's incredible abilities stem from a mix of divine blessings and unwavering devotion. His remarkable journey is a testament to his exceptional powers.

To start, Hanuman received powerful boons from various gods. Lord Brahma granted him immunity, rendering him impervious to ordinary weapons. 

Additionally, Lord Shiva endowed him with immense physical strength, making him nearly invincible.

Yet, his power went beyond the physical, he possessed deep intellectual and spiritual wisdom, with a profound understanding of sacred scriptures.

However, it's his steadfast devotion and selfless service to Lord Rama and Mata Sita that truly define him. 

Driven by boundless love for Lord Rama, he accomplished incredible feats, like leaping across the ocean to Lanka and carrying the life-saving Sanjeevani mountain.

Hanuman's strength and wisdom weren't just products of divine boons; they were a reflection of his unshakable devotion and loyalty, reminding us that genuine power emerges from the deepest convictions of the heart.
